Wells-next-the-Sea Harbour – Cley Windmill loop from Weybourne

03:03

51.3km

340m

Cycling

Moderate bike ride. Good fitness required. Mostly paved surfaces. Suitable for all skill levels. The starting point of the route is accessible with public transport.

Wells-next-the-Sea Harbour

Highlight • Rest Area

A picturesque harbour in Wells-next-the-Sea, Wells Harbour has been a port for over 600 years. It served as an important maritime center from the Tudor era to the 19th century. …

Cley Marshes Nature Reserve

Highlight • Viewpoint

Covering 430 acres along the North Sea Coast, Cley Marshes is a protected area of reed beds, freshwater marsh, pools and wet meadows that attract huge numbers of birds. Look …
